Brown Sugar Chicken with Lemon Potatoes Recipe

Ingredients:

10 chicken thighs
1 cup packed brown sugar
1 tbsp italian seasoning
2 tbsp butter
6 red potatoes, quartered with skin
2 bell peppers
1 yellow onion, chopped
2 lemons, sliced

Directions:

Step 1
Preheat oven at 350 degrees.

Step 2
In a flat bowl mix together brown sugar, italian seasoning well.

Step 3
Coat chicken well with most of the brown sugar mix... sit aside about a 1/3 cup.

Step 4
Put 2 tbsp of butter in your skillet and brown chicken on both sides about 3-4 minutes each. Remove chicken from skillet and sit into your baking dish with all the juices from the pan.

Step 5
Add potatoes, onion, bell pepper and lemon slices. sprinkle with the remainder of brown sugar mix, kosher salt and pepper. Place in oven and bake for 1 hour. Mix gently as it cooks

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
8-10
Preparation Time:
Preparation Time:
1 hour 10 mins
